Product Information

Description m-PEG8-COOH is a non-cleavable ADC linker used in the synthesis of antibody-drug conjugates (ADCs).
Synonyms mPEG7-propionic acid; m-PEG8-acid; 4,7,10,13,16,19,22,25-Octaoxahexacosanoic acid; mPEG7-CH2CH2COOH; 2,5,8,11,14,17,20,23-Octaoxahexacosan-26-oic acid; MPEG7-OCH2CH2COOH
IUPAC Name 3-[2-[2-[2-[2-[2-[2-(2-methoxyethoxy)ethoxy]ethoxy]ethoxy]ethoxy]ethoxy]ethoxy]propanoic acid
Canonical SMILES COCCOCCOCCOCCOCCOCCOCCOCCC(=O)O
InChI InChI=1S/C18H36O10/c1-21-4-5-23-8-9-25-12-13-27-16-17-28-15-14-26-11-10-24-7-6-22-3-2-18(19)20/h2-17H2,1H3,(H,19,20)
InChIKey JHUSQXBQANBSDC-UHFFFAOYSA-N
Boiling Point 503.0±50.0 °C at 760 mmHg
Flash Point 164.2±23.6 °C
Purity ≥95%
Density 1.111±0.06 g/cm3 (Predicted)
Solubility Soluble in DCM, DMF, DMSO, Water
Appearance Pale Yellow Oily Liquid
Storage Store at 2-8°C
Exact Mass 412.23084734
